Located in the heart of North Norfolk, Fakenham is a charming market town that boasts a rich history and culture. The town is situated on the River Wensum, which adds to its natural beauty. With a population of around 8,000, Fakenham has a close-knit community that is welcoming to newcomers.
Fakenham has a fascinating history that dates back to the 7th century. The town was once an important trading hub and its market dates back to the 13th century. Today, the market is still held every Thursday and is a popular attraction for locals and visitors alike. Fakenham also has several historic buildings, such as the 14th-century church of St Peter and St Paul and the 18th-century National Hunt racecourse.
The town has a thriving arts and culture scene, with several galleries showcasing the work of local artists and a cinema that screens the latest blockbusters and arthouse films. There are also several annual events, such as the Fakenham Beer Festival and the Fakenham Christmas Tree Festival, which bring the community together.

Fakenham, Norfolk is a beautiful town located in the north of Norfolk. It boasts a variety of housing options for renters, ranging from flats to houses.
Flats and apartments are available in the town centre and are very popular with professionals. There are also many terraced and semi-detached houses available, which are perfect for families. For those seeking more space and privacy, detached houses are also available on the outskirts of the town.
Rent prices in Fakenham are relatively affordable compared to other towns in the area. The average rent for a one-bedroom flat is around £500 per month, while a two-bedroom house can be rented for around £700-£800 per month. A three-bedroom house can be rented for around £900-£1000 per month.
The most popular neighbourhoods for renters in Fakenham are the town centre, Hempton, and Sculthorpe. The town centre is perfect for those who want to be close to local amenities, such as shops, restaurants, and bars. Hempton and Sculthorpe are quieter neighbourhoods, perfect for families who want to be away from the hustle and bustle of the town centre.

Fakenham is well-served by public transport options. The town has a bus station in the centre, with regular services to nearby towns and cities. The Coasthopper bus service is a popular option for those who want to explore the scenic coastline of Norfolk. The nearest train station is in Sheringham, which is about 15 miles away from Fakenham.
Fakenham is located in North Norfolk, and it is well-connected to nearby cities and towns. The town is about 20 miles away from Norwich, the county town of Norfolk, which can be reached by car or bus. Kings Lynn, a historic market town in Norfolk, is about 25 miles away from Fakenham. The coastal town of Cromer is about 15 miles away.
Commuting from Fakenham to nearby cities and towns is relatively easy, but it can take some time. The average commute time to Norwich is about 45 minutes by car and about an hour by bus. The commute time to Kings Lynn is about 40 minutes by car and about an hour by bus.

Fakenham is a charming town situated in the heart of Norfolk, offering a range of amenities and facilities that make it an ideal place to live. Here are some of the highlights:
Fakenham has a bustling high street with a variety of independent and chain stores, including supermarkets, clothing shops, and bookstores. The town also has a weekly market and monthly farmers’ market, offering fresh produce and unique gifts.
Fakenham has several parks and recreational areas, including Millennium Park, which has a children’s play area, skate park, and picnic area. The town also has a community sports centre and a golf club.
Fakenham has a range of healthcare facilities, including a community hospital and several clinics. There are also several GP practices in the town.
Fakenham has a range of educational institutions, including primary and secondary schools, a college of further education, and a sixth form college. The town also has a public library.
